Operation of the qubit based on photon-assisted tunneling in a coupled quantum-dot system and the influence of dephasing

中文摘要we derive the generalized rate equation for the coupled quantum-dot (qd) system irradiated by a microwave field in the presence of a quantum point contact. it is shown that when a microwave field is tuned in resonance with the energy difference between the ground states of two qd's, the photon-assisted tunneling occurs and, as a result, the coupled qd system may be used as the single qubit. furthermore, we show that the oscillating current through the detector decays drastically as the dephasing rate increases, indicating clearly the influence of the dephasing effect induced by the quantum point contact used as a detecting device.
